[Two cases of Morgagni's hernia]

K Kataoka1, H Nishiyama, S Ishizuka

  • 1Department of Thoracic Surgery, Matsudo National Hospital, Chiba, Japan.

[Zasshi] [Journal]. Nihon Kyobu Geka Gakkai
|February 1, 1993
PubMed
Summary

Morgagni's hernia, often containing only omentum, presents diagnostic challenges. This report highlights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I) as a valuable tool for accurately diagnosing this rare diaphragmatic hernia.

Background:

  • Morgagni's hernia is a rare type of diaphragmatic hernia, accounting for approximately 3% of all cases.
  • Diagnosis can be challenging, especially when the hernia contains only omentum, often presenting as an abnormal shadow on chest roentgenograms.
  • Symptoms may include respiratory or gastrointestinal complaints such as chest pain or vomiting.
